Flagship features
- The TQ-HPR40 enables E-Bikes that look, feel, and sound like analog bikes, allowing for lightweight designs without bulky structures
- It features a customizable ride mode accessible through the TQ App
- Approximately 130 km range and 2000 m climbing capacity, delivering significant power for varied terrain
- Third-party integration capabilities enhance functionality with various electric components
